High-speed printing

With printing at up to 48kHz, Xaar Nitrox supports demanding industrial applications where productivity and throughput are critical.

AcuChp Technology

AcuChp Technology and Tuned Actuator Manufacturing improve print uniformity across
a single printhead and from one printhead to another, supporting high-quality output.

Ultra High Viscosity Technology

Viscosities up to 100cP can be jetted, enabling increased colour gamut, high opacity, special effects and higher molecular weight materials.

High Laydown Technology

Delivers very high volumes in a single pass for coatings, structuring and applications where greater laydown is required.

TF Technology recirculation

Xaar TF Technology supports instant prime and start-up, reliability, ease of use and excellent print quality through ink recirculation.

Sure Flow self-cleaning

Sure Flow can clear and prevent nozzle blockages without removing the printhead, helping maximise uptime and productivity.

Multiple print orientations

Xaar Nitrox prints reliably in vertical or horizontal modes, or dynamically on a robot arms, giving OEMs more freedom in
system design.

XaarDOT and XaarGuard

XaarDOT provides flexible drop sizes to optimise coverage and print quality, while XaarGuard supports printhead life, uptime and nozzle protection.

10167 Xaar_UHV.white.png

Allows you to reliably print fluids around
100 centipoises (cP) at jetting temperature,
(approx. 1000cP at ambient temperature) which is well beyond average jetting capabilities of 10-12cP

The Xaar Nitrox is used across a wide range of industrial inkjet applications, including additive manufacturing, ceramic tiles, décor, functional fluid printing, glass, graphics, labelling, laminates, packaging, product printing and PCB printing. The Xaar Nitrox has the widest application window and handles the broadest range of fluids, making it ideal for production environments where manufacturers need speed, reliability, fluid flexibility and consistent print or deposition performance.

The Xaar Nitrox can support décor and surface decoration applications such as ceramic tiles, glass, laminates, product decoration and decorative graphics. It can help manufacturers jet inks, coatings or specialist fluids onto different surfaces where design flexibility, repeatability and production performance are important.

The Xaar Nitrox can be used in labelling and packaging applications where high-speed digital printing, variable information, product decoration or specialist effects are required. It can support production flexibility across labels, packaging materials and product printing, subject to the ink, substrate, print quality and line speed requirements.

The Xaar Nitrox can support functional fluid printing where inkjet is used to deposit specialist fluids, coatings or materials rather than only graphic inks. This can be relevant in applications such as PCB printing, product functionality, advanced manufacturing and high-value industrial surface treatment.

The Xaar Nitrox can be used for additive manufacturing and PCB printing where precise digital deposition of fluids or materials is required. In these applications, performance depends on the material being jetted, drop control, substrate or build process, waveform development and the wider production system.

The Xaar Nitrox is designed to support a broad application window and a wide range of fluids, including higher viscosity formulations where compatible with the printhead and process. Xaar’s Ultra High Viscosity Technology helps manufacturers work with fluids and higher molecular weight materials that deliver stronger colours, higher opacity, functional properties, coatings or textured effects across applications such as décor, packaging, functional fluids and advanced manufacturing.
